Description

A kind of scalable gas sampling cover
Technical field
This utility model relates to a kind of scalable gas sampling cover.
Background technology
Gas skirt is the collection device of flue gas purification system polluter, dust and gaseous contamination source can be imported cleaning system, prevent it to workshop and Atmospheric Diffusion simultaneously, pollute.Its performance has directly impact to the technical-economic index of cleaning system.Owing to the form of polluter device structure and the difference of production operation technique, gas skirt is diversified.Partly or wholly enclosing polluter, keeps certain negative pressure in cover, can prevent any diffusion of pollutant.
Current existing laboratory exhaust gas collecting hood locations of structures is fixed, regulation inconvenience, causes gas sampling poor effect.
Utility model content
The technical problems to be solved in the utility model is to provide a kind of simple in construction, the position of convenient regulation gas hood and angle, keeps easy to use, the scalable gas sampling cover that gas sampling is effective.
For solving the problems referred to above, this utility model adopts the following technical scheme that
A kind of scalable gas sampling cover, including gas hood, the first trachea, the second trachea and exhaustor, it is provided with arc groove inside described gas hood, described first trachea two ends are provided with the first trachea cover, described second trachea two ends are provided with the second trachea cover, the 3rd trachea cover it is provided with bottom described exhaustor, first trachea cover of described first trachea lower end is flexibly connected with gas hood, first trachea cover of described first trachea upper end and the second trachea cover of the second trachea lower end are flexibly connected, and the second trachea cover of described second trachea upper end and the 3rd trachea cover are flexibly connected.
As preferably, described first trachea cover, the second trachea cover and the 3rd the most hemispherical setting of trachea cover, keep easy installation and reliable.
As preferably, the rounded array distribution of described arc groove, arc groove enables to flow rotation.
As preferably, being provided with rubber ring bottom described gas hood, rubber ring can protect gas hood, prevents gas hood from deformation of colliding with occur.
As preferably, described gas hood is connected with rubber ring gluing, keeps compact conformation.
The beneficial effects of the utility model are: the first trachea of setting, the second trachea and exhaustor use and be flexibly connected, the position of convenient regulation gas hood and angle, keep easy to use;It is provided with arc groove inside the gas hood arranged and enables to produce swirling eddy during air-breathing so that gas sampling is effective.

Detailed description of the invention
As depicted in figs. 1 and 2, a kind of scalable gas sampling cover, including gas hood 1, first trachea 2, second trachea 3 and exhaustor 4, it is provided with arc groove 5 inside described gas hood 1, described first trachea 2 two ends are provided with the first trachea cover 6, described second trachea 3 two ends are provided with the second trachea cover 7, it is provided with the 3rd trachea cover 8 bottom described exhaustor 4, first trachea cover 6 of described first trachea 2 lower end is flexibly connected with gas hood 1, first trachea cover 6 of described first trachea 2 upper end is flexibly connected with the second trachea cover 7 of the second trachea 3 lower end, second trachea cover 7 of described second trachea 3 upper end is flexibly connected with the 3rd trachea cover 8.
Described first trachea cover the 6, second trachea cover 7 and the 3rd the most hemispherical setting of trachea cover 8.
The described rounded array distribution of arc groove 5.
It is provided with rubber ring 9 bottom described gas hood 1.
Described gas hood 1 is connected with rubber ring 9 gluing.
In use, exhaustor 4 top is connected with vaccum-pumping equipment.
